How to Know How Much Energy Is Consumed Per Month?
For the on-grid system, your monthly energy use is calculated by averaging how much you used throughout the entire year. It’s like taking all your electricity bills for the year, adding them up, and then dividing by the number of months to get an idea of how much you spend on average per month.

For the off-grid system, which does not use the common electricity grid, the calculation is done daily. A list is made of the devices that will use solar energy, checking how much each one consumes and how many hours they are on each day. By multiplying these numbers, we can determine how much energy the system needs to generate to keep everything running.
On-grid solar energy systems are connected to the electricity grid, allowing energy exchange and cost reduction through compensation, but they do not work during power outages. On the other hand, off-grid systems are independent from the grid, require batteries for energy storage, ensuring continuous supply even without grid power, ideal for remote locations or for those seeking total energy independence. Although off-grid systems offer more autonomy, they also require a higher initial investment due to the need for additional components for storage and energy regulation.
How Many Photovoltaic Panels Do You Need to Use Solar Energy?
To know how many photovoltaic panels you need, it’s important to consider how much energy you use every day. This number varies depending on how many electrical devices you have at home, where your house is located, and how and where the panels will be installed. Therefore, it is always a good idea to have a qualified professional, who is registered with CREA or CRT, perform this calculation to ensure that everything is done correctly. There are two main types of photovoltaic panels available on the market:
Polycrystalline: These are slightly less efficient, which means they convert a lower percentage of sunlight into electrical energy, but they are cheaper. They can be a good choice if you have plenty of space to install several panels. The ones with a capacity of 10W cost on average 79 reais, and the more powerful ones with 595W cost on average 1,299 reais.
Monocrystalline: These are more efficient, meaning they can convert more sunlight into electrical energy using less space, but they cost more. If you have limited space or want to maximize energy production, they might be the best option. These solar panels with 10W cost on average 89 reais and the 595W ones cost on average 2,000 reais.
The price of each panel varies according to its type and efficiency, so the final cost will depend on how many panels you need and which type you choose, based on your home’s energy consumption calculations.
And What About Inverters for Solar Energy?
A solar inverter is a very important component of a photovoltaic system because it converts the sun’s energy, which is collected by the panels in direct current (DC), into alternating current (AC), which is the type of electricity we use at home to power our devices. Depending on your needs, you can install a central inverter that manages everything, or you can have more than one inverter, some even with special functions to improve system efficiency. The average price of an inverter is 1,600 reais.
Besides inverters, a complete photovoltaic system also needs other important components, such as protective devices, which ensure the system’s safety; structures to hold the panels on the roof; cables to connect everything; charge controllers, which help manage the energy collected by the panels; and batteries, which store energy for when the sun isn’t shining. The charge controller acts like the brain of the system, especially in off-grid systems (which are not connected to the grid). It controls where the energy goes and ensures everything runs smoothly and safely.
- Mounting structure: R$ 600 – R$ 1,200
- Cables and connectors: R$ 150 – R$ 300
- Solar battery: starting at 1,500 reais
- Charge controller: R$ 200 – R$ 500
After Buying All the Components, What Is the Next Step?
After purchasing all the necessary components for the solar energy system, the next step is installation. Bruno explains how this works in a very simple way:
First, you connect the solar panels to the charge controller. The panels capture solar energy and convert it into electricity, which is sent to the controller. Next, you connect devices that operate on direct current (DC) directly to the charge controller. These devices will use the energy that comes directly from the solar panels or from the batteries.
Then, devices that need alternating current (AC), which is the most common type of energy used in homes, are connected to the frequency inverter. The inverter converts the direct current energy into alternating current.
The inverter is also connected back to the charge controller to ensure that energy distribution is correct. Finally, the battery bank is connected to the charge controller. The batteries store energy to be used when there isn’t enough sunlight, like at night or on cloudy days.
What Is the Average Installation Cost? Can You Install It Yourself?
The cost of installing a solar energy system can vary greatly. It depends on how many panels you are going to use, the size of the system, and how many additional functions it has. For a house with four people, typically, you can expect to pay between R$ 3,000 and R$ 20,000 for the complete installation.
As for the question of installing it yourself, technically, it is possible to install an off-grid photovoltaic system on your own, because it does not need to connect to the public electricity grid. This means that the responsibility for installation is entirely yours. However, it is not easy. Installing solar panels involves heavy and technical work, especially when you need to attach them to the roof.
While you might attempt to do this on your own, it is recommended to hire a qualified professional, like Bruno, who has been in the field for 10 years (Linkedin). A specialist can ensure that the system is installed correctly, which can save you money in the long run by avoiding material waste and maximizing system efficiency. Moreover, many system components come with warranties that are only valid if the installation is carried out by a licensed professional. These warranties can cover everything from manufacturing defects to the longevity and performance of the equipment over time.
How Long Does It Take for the Complete Replacement of Traditional Electricity Until Living Only with Solar Energy?
The time required to install a solar energy system in your home and start using only solar energy varies greatly. This time depends on many factors, such as the size and complexity of the system, how many people are working on the installation, and whether all necessary materials are available. On average, the complete installation of a residential system can take from 2 days to 4 weeks. Typically, a responsible technician and three installers work together to set everything up.
As for maintenance of the system, it usually involves simple tasks such as cleaning the solar panels and tightening some electrical connections, like terminals and connectors, to ensure that everything works well. There are also more complex maintenance tasks, which are less frequent and include adjustments to charge controllers, inverters, and monitoring or automation systems. These more detailed maintenance tasks are rarely necessary, especially if the system was well installed and uses high-quality equipment.
